| Benefits | Ex9S Manual Motor Starter provide manual isolation, manual motor control, and over-current protection. Ex9S Manual Motor Starters are electro-mechanical devices combining the functions below in one unit: - Disconnect for Motor Branch Circuit - Manual Motor Control (automatic when used with contactor) - Branch-Circuit Short Circuit Protection (Magnetic Protection) - Overload Protection (Thermal Protection) - Trip Class 10 - 5-year limited warranty The National Electrical Codes requires an individual Motor Branch Circuit to be protected by a UL/CSA Listed Fuse, Circuit breaker or Self-Protected Combination Motor Controller. Available as: - Up to 80A at 600Vac - UL 60947-4-1 Type E Self Protection-Ex9S32 and Ex9S80 - UL 60947-4-1 Type F Group Motor Protection-Ex9S80 - Built-in fault indication - Full range of accessories - Lockable handle |
